Forde's Diet Soup

Packed with vibrant vegetables and infused with fragrant herbs, Forde's Diet Soup is a nourishing, low-calorie meal that doesn’t compromise on flavor. This hearty yet light soup features a colorful medley of carrots, celery, zucchini, green beans, and shredded cabbage simmered in a savory low-sodium vegetable broth with a touch of thyme, oregano, and a citrusy finish from fresh lemon juice. With fresh spinach stirred in at the end and a garnish of parsley, this soup delivers a burst of freshness in every bite. Perfect as a detox-friendly, plant-based dish, it’s ready in just 50 minutes and makes six generous servings, making it ideal for meal prepping or weeknight dinners. Prep Time:15 mins
Cook Time:35 mins
Total Time:50 mins
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 onion, diced
  • 3 garlic cloves, minced
  • 3 carrots, sliced
  • 3 celery stalks, sliced
  • 2 zucchini, diced
  • 1 cup green beans, trimmed and cut into 1-inch pieces
  • 2 cups cabbage, shredded
  • 1 14-ounce can diced tomatoes, canned
  • 6 cups vegetable broth, low sodium
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oons black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 2 cups baby spinach, fresh
  • 0.25 cup f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ice, freshly squeezed

Directions

Step 1

Heat the olive oil in a large pot over medium heat.

Step 2

Add the diced onion and cook for 3-4 minutes until softened.

Step 3

Stir in the minced garlic and cook for 1 minute until fragrant.

Step 4

Add the carrots, celery, zucchini, green beans, and cabbage to the pot. Cook for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.

Step 5

Pour in the canned diced tomatoes (with their juice) and the vegetable broth.

Step 6

Season with salt, black pepper, thyme, and oregano. Stir well to combine.

Step 7

Bring the soup to a boil, then reduce the heat to low. Cover the pot and let the soup simmer for 25 minutes, or until the vegetables are tender.

Step 8

Stir in the fresh baby spinach and cook for 2-3 minutes until wilted.

Step 9

Turn off the heat and stir in the chopped parsley and lemon juice for a bright, fresh flavor.

Step 10

Serve the soup hot.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
